Sign InAs data infrastructure providers race to capitalize on the AI boom, Applied Digital is drawing significant investor attention ahead of its Q4 2026 earnings release. According to reports, technical data indicates that the stock has reached oversold levels, potentially setting the stage for a rebound. This technical setup is accompanied by notable bullish momentum scores, suggesting that traders are positioning for a potential reaction to the upcoming financial results.
This focus comes amid a competitive landscape in the data center sector, where peers like Equinix and Digital Realty have recently signaled aggressive expansions in high-performance computing. Per market data, analysts are closely watching Applied Digital's ability to manage power costs and infrastructure scaling, challenges that have been central to recent industry earnings calls (per sector earnings reports).
Looking ahead, market participants are monitoring technical support levels to gauge the sustainability of the recent momentum before the earnings catalyst. On the macro front, sentiment in the tech sector may be influenced by upcoming US inflation data, with the annual Consumer Price Index (CPI) scheduled for release on July 14, 2026, an event that typically impacts discount rates and valuations for growth-oriented stocks like APLD.
